European Commission approves financing for H2 Green Steel new plant

According to European Commission announcement, they will support H2 Green Steel to build a large-scale green steel plant in Boden, Sweden, and approved €265 million in state aid, to achieve carbon reduction goals.

The new plant is expected to begin operations in 2026, It includes an electrolysers with a capacity of 690 MW, a direct reduction plant using renewable hydrogen, two electric arc furnaces and cold rolling and finishing facilities, with an annual output of 2.4 million tons of green steel.

And according to the research, using renewable energy throughout the entire manufacturing process will reduce greenhouse gas emissions by up to 87% compared to traditional steel manufacturing processes.
